R&D Laboratory Capabilities
Our R&D suites support bench and small pilot-scale process development, analytical method development, formulation lab work and lyophilization cycle development. We offer bespoke FTF / FFS and lab-on-rent models with secure project rooms for clients.
Benchtop Process Development
Glass and small stainless reactors for reaction scouting and optimization with complete hazard assessment
Formulation Laboratory
Excipient screening, stability screening, lyophilization cycle development and small vial filling for clinical batches
Analytical & Method Development
HPLC/UHPLC, GC, FTIR, UV-Vis and method validation support for regulatory submissions
Pilot Utilities
Pilot lyophilizer access, small-scale filtration and centrifugation for scale-down/scale-up studies
Types of Reactions Handled
ARC has extensive experience in handling a wide variety of chemical reactions and transformations. Our team of experienced chemists can tackle complex synthetic challenges across multiple therapeutic areas.
Heterocyclic Chemistry
- Pyridine, pyrimidine, and quinoline derivatives
- Indole, benzimidazole, and related systems
- Thiazole, oxazole, and imidazole chemistry
Coupling Reactions
- Suzuki, Heck, and Sonogashira couplings
- Buchwald-Hartwig amination
- Cross-coupling and C-H activation
Asymmetric Synthesis
- Chiral auxiliaries and catalysis
- Enzymatic resolutions
- Stereoselective transformations
Functional Group Transformations
- Oxidation and reduction reactions
- Alkylation and acylation
- Protecting group strategies
Organometallic Chemistry
- Grignard and organolithium reactions
- Transition metal catalysis
- Metathesis reactions
Specialized Reactions
- Flow chemistry and continuous processes
- Photochemical transformations
- High-pressure and cryogenic reactions
